Marina Bernal, 88, was born on March 5, 1935, in Marfa, Texas to Juan Pacheco and Adela Almazan. Marina entered into eternal rest on April 23, 2023, in Whittier, California.
Marina was a proud East Los Angeles resident for 20 years and a proud Whittier resident for 42 years.
Marina loved to travel to New Mexico and Texas, she loved going to casinos to gamble and playing bingo. She also loved to go to the beach, shopping, and getting her hair and nails done.
Marina is survived by her loving family: Children- Erlinda Galvan, David Jr Bernal, Olga Bernal, and Robert Bernal, including 18 Grandchildren, 31 Great Grandchildren, and 24 Great Great Grandchildren. Marina will be greatly missed by everyone who knew and loved her.
Marina was reunited at Heavens Gates with her loving Husband, David Joseph Bernal, Sons, Raymundo Bernal, and Salvador Bernal, Grandchildren, Victor Hugo Castaneda, and Henry Monroe, Parents, Juan and Adela Pacheco, her four sisters, and her three brothers.
